Orin Lavern Schiro, age 78, of Lester Prairie, died Saturday, May 3, 2008, at Presbyterian Home in Spring Lake Park.
He was born Jan. 12, 1930, in Litchfield, the son of Arthur and Gustie Ewert Schiro. Orin was baptized as an infant at the Evangelical United Brethren Church in Buffalo Lake.
At 12 years of age, Orin’s family moved to Clarissa, Minn. As a young man, Orin worked construction in Clarissa.
Orin was joined in holy marriage to Beverly J. Jensen June 6, 1964, at the United Methodist Church in Henning, Minn.
They moved to Minneapolis, and Orin worked for the next five years at Joe Whitney Construction. He later was employed at Turner Excavating in Savage for many years as a heavy equipment operator. Orin was forced to retire in 1989, due to health reasons.
Orin enjoyed carpentry, mowing lawn, fishing, and gardening, and he could fix just about everything.
He was a member of Bethlehem United Methodist Church in Hutchinson.
Orin also belonged to the International Union of Operating Engineers-Local No. 49.
He is survived by his loving wife, Beverly J. Schiro; two special little girls, Averie and Anyna; a sister, Florence Hieb of Hutchinson; and other relatives and friends. Orin especially loved his nieces and nephews.
He was preceded in death by his parents, Arthur and Gustie Schiro; two brothers, Oliver and Orville Schiro; and by an infant sister, Irene Schiro.
Funeral services were Thursday, May 8 at 3 p.m. at Bethlehem United Methodist Church in Hutchinson with the Rev. Greg Nelson officiating, preceded by two hours visitation. Interment followed at Oakland Cemetery in Hutchinson.
Casket bearers were William Schiro, Douglas Schiro, Michael Schiro, Edward Fuchs, Kenneth Bebo, and Douglas Bebo.
The Chilson Funeral Home in Winsted served the family.
